#203d93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#203d93 is composed of 12.5% red, 23.9%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 224.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 35.1%. #203d93 color hex could be obtained by blending #407aff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#203d93 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#203d93 has RGB values of R:32, G:61,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2112915.

Hex triplet 203d93 #203d93
RGB Decimal 32, 61, 147 rgb(32,61,147)
RGB Percent 12.5, 23.9, 57.6 rgb(12.5%,23.9%,57.6%)
CMYK 78, 59, 0, 42
HSL 224.9°, 64.2, 35.1 hsl(224.9,64.2%,35.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 224.9°, 78.2, 57.6
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 28.774, 21.749, -50.462
XYZ 7.53, 5.751, 28.315
xyY 0.181, 0.138, 5.751
CIE-LCH 28.774, 54.949, 293.316
CIE-LUV 28.774, -10.97, -66.872
Hunter-Lab 23.98, 14.082, -53.221
Binary 00100000, 00111101, 10010011

Shades and Tints of #203d93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#203d93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57585c is the less saturated color, while #042faf is the most saturated one.
